  5. slimxwhitman#CB's Avatar
    I connected my storm back up to the comp via USB

    loaded the application loader on Desktop Manager and looked through the add/remove applications listing..

    I looked through too fast the last two times and decided to read each line carefully and saw Blackberry Application Center

    It installed it back on my storm, and now i am installing Visual voicemail.. When you first open application center on your storm make sure you click the "refresh" button on the top right of the screen, and then you can select what apps to download..

    Hope this helps everyone..

    I have really bad news. Since you're on Telus, consider it gone until Telus finally figures out that they need to change the provisioning for it and provide a service book for it.

    I had it on my first Storm (which had a camera problem) and haven't seen it since - and I've tried everything.

    The standard fixes are to re-register your phone on the BB network by going to Options > Advanced Options > Host Routing, then press the BB Menu button and select Register. The next step is to re-send your service books, and the final step is to do a hard reset (pull the battery while the phone is on, wait 15-30 seconds, reinsert the battery and wait for the phone to reboot).

    Unfortunately, from my experience though, looks like you're going to be out of luck, at least for the time being. I might call Telus again to find out if they're trying to do anything about it.

  20. Battscrew's Avatar
    ok cool..thanks for ur input!!..only i'm not very tec savvy!!lol how did you back up? and then how did you delete the service books and then how did u restore just the sevice books? step by step instuctions would be great if you could!!

    thanks in advance
    If you have never done a back up before then you would be SOL - but you may have one when you did the upgrade. Search for a file that looks like this Backup-(2008-12-27).ipd.
    Do at your own risk and practice sending service books first.

    1. to delete - Options>advanced>services books, highlight and delete each one. pull battery when they are all deleted.

    1. open DM
    2. click back up/restore, click advanced.
    3. click file and point to where the back up was.
    4. scroll down on the database side until you see service book. Highlight it.
    5. click the >> button in the middle.
    6. exit out of DM
    7. resend service books from your phone or here: https://bis.na.blackberry.com/html?brand=telus

    good luck and remember this is at your own risk.
